Student Software QA Tester - Intern

lake oswego, OR
Part Time
Student (College)
Rapta is revolutionizing American manufacturing with our AI-powered vision systems. Our cutting-edge software platform helps expand manufacturing capacity 30% by reducing errors 90%+ and automating quality control and inspection processes. We're looking for a talented student to join our mission and gain real-world experience in software testing and AI technology. 

Position Overview 

We're seeking freshman or sophomore students enrolled in Computer Science, Software Engineering, or related technical programs for a flexible, part-time QA Testing position at our Lake Oswego office. This is an excellent opportunity to gain hands-on experience while working directly with our engineering team and CTO. 
Salary: $16/hr

What You'll Do 

  • Run software acceptance testing process 

  • Help develop and execute test scripts and test automation 

  • Assist with DevOps tasks as required 

  • Contribute to building test infrastructure 

  • Work alongside experienced engineers in a collaborative environment 

What We're Looking For 

  • Currently enrolled freshman or sophomore student in Computer Science, Software Engineering, or related technical field 

  • Ability to work 16 hours per week (flexible schedule around classes) 

  • Basic understanding of programming concepts 

  • Interest in quality assurance and software testing 

  • Strong attention to detail 

  • Excellent communication skills 

  • Eagerness to learn and grow 

Nice to Have 

  • Some experience with Python 

  • Familiarity with Linux 

  • Previous coursework in software development or testing 

Why Join Us? 

  • Gain real-world experience with cutting-edge AI technology 

  • Flexible hours that work around your class schedule 

  • Mentorship from experienced software engineers 

  • Opportunity to work on meaningful projects that impact American manufacturing 

Location Requirements 

  • Must be able to work on-site at our Lake Oswego office 

  • Local Portland area students only

Invitation for Job Applicants to Self-Identify as a U.S. Veteran
  • A “disabled veteran” is one of the following:
    • a veteran of the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service who is entitled to compensation (or who but for the receipt of military retired pay would be entitled to compensation) under laws administered by the Secretary of Veterans Affairs; or
    • a person who was discharged or released from active duty because of a service-connected disability.
  • A “recently separated veteran” means any veteran during the three-year period beginning on the date of such veteran's discharge or release from active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val, or air service.
  • An “active duty wartime or campaign badge veteran” means a veteran who served on active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service during a war, or in a campaign or expedition for which a campaign badge has been authorized under the laws administered by the Department of Defense.
  • An “Armed forces service medal veteran” means a veteran who, while serving on active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service, participated in a United States military operation for which an Armed Forces service medal was awarded pursuant to Executive Order 12985.
